Pragmatic Play Unveils Gates of Olympus POP as First Release in Dedicated POP Sub-Brand

Pragmatic Play introduced Gates of Olympus POP as the opening title in its new POP sub-brand during September 2026, and the game centers on a 3×5 portrait grid layout paired with a miniature Zeus figure that appears across the reels. The release forms part of continued slot game launches aimed at the UK online slots market, where operators continue to add fresh titles built around established themes and updated mechanics.
Game Layout and Core Features
The 3×5 portrait grid departs from conventional landscape formats by orienting play vertically, which allows the miniature Zeus symbol to occupy central positions while influencing reel behavior across multiple spins. Observers note that this structure supports the game's mythological theme without requiring additional screen adjustments for mobile users, and the design integrates directly with existing platform standards used by many UK-facing operators.
Zeus appears in miniature form as a recurring element that interacts with other symbols on the grid, and the sub-brand designation POP signals a focused series approach rather than a one-off addition to the developer's broader catalog. Those who track supplier announcements point out that the portrait orientation aligns with growing preferences for vertical play sessions on handheld devices.
